On Thursday, May 22nd voters across the UK will got to polls in the European Parliamentary elections to choose 73 MEPs in 11 multi-member regional constituencies. Each region has a different number of MEPs based on its population – the West Midlands, the constituency under which Ross is categorised, returns seven MEPs. It's hard to gauge what direct impact these elections will have in Ross. The MEPs are elected to represent the interests of the region and pass laws that affect many aspects of our lives, but several readers commented on the Gazette Facebook page that either they had no idea who was standing or had heard from few, if any, of the parties standing.
